Undercover[1][2] (Korean: 언더커버; RR: Eondeokeobeo) is a 2021 South Korean television series directed by Song Hyun-wook and starring Ji Jin-hee, Kim Hyun-joo, Jung Man-sik, and Heo Joon-ho.[3] Based on BBC drama series of the same name,[4][5][6] it portrays the story of Han Jeong-hyeon (Ji Jin-hee), an agent at the National Intelligence Service, and a Human Rights lawyer, Choi Yeon-soo (Kim Hyun-joo). It aired on JTBC on Fridays and Saturdays at 23:00 (KST) from April 23 to June 12, 2021.[7][8] The series is also available on streaming media TVING in South Korea.[9] Kim Hyun-joo and Ji Jin-hee previously starred together in Miss Kim's Million Dollar Quest (2004) and I Have a Lover (2015).

In July, JTBC confirmed that with the joining of Yeon Woo-jin and Han Sun-hwa the cast is completed: Ji Jin-hee, Kim Hyun-joo, Han Go-eun, Heo Joon-ho, Jung Man-sik, Kwon Hae-hyo, Park Geun-hyung, Lee Seung-joon, Lee Han-wi, Kim Soo-jin, Choi Dae-chul, Son Jong-hak, Song Young-gyu and Choi Kwang-il.[21][22] This drama serves as a reunion project for Ji Jin-hee and Kim Hyun-joo after starring together in the 2015 drama I Have a Lover. It also reunites Ji Jin-hee and Heo Joon-ho who both starred in the 2019 drama Designated Survivor: 60 Days. Also reuniting in this series are Jung Man-sik, Choi Dae-chul and Choi Kwang-il who starred in the 2019 drama Vagabond.

Actors Ji Jin-hee and Kim Hyun-joo first teamed up in the same drama as co-stars in 2004 as the leads in the series, "Ms. Kim's Million Dollar Quest." Now, about four years after the two played a married couple in the 2016 romance series, "I Have a Lover," Ji and Kim have reunited as husband and wife in JTBC's new series, "Undercover."

Based on BBC's crime drama of the same name, the series follows a married couple: civil rights lawyer Choi Yeon-soo (Kim), and intelligence agent Han Jung-hyun (Ji), who has been hiding his profession from his wife.

"The series is about a man who has a secret past, who tries to save his family and loved ones from powerful adversaries and is also about a married couple's melodramatic romance, and riveting action with an element of film noir too," he said.

The ratings for the first episode recorded 3.5 percent nationwide and 4.1 percent in the Seoul metropolitan area (based on Nielsen Korea, paid households), signaling a pleasant start.

In the second episode of JTBC's Friday-Saturday drama "Undercover", which was aired on the 24th, Choi Yeon Soo was nominated for the head director of the Senior Civil Servant Corruption Investigations Unit, with the agony of Han Jung Hyun (played by Ji Jin Hee). Amid the sudden crisis, Han Jung Hyun (=Lee Seok Kyu) took a breathtaking view of his hidden past and his family's happiness. The ratings continued to be enthusiastic, recording 3.8 percent nationwide and 4.9 percent in the Seoul metropolitan area (based on Nielsen Korea, paid households).

Netflix released the music video for Undercover. It is a song sung by Bae Suzy as Lee Doo Na in the drama called Doona! After facing many hurdles and difficulties, Lee Doo Na is able to restart her K-pop idol life but this time as a successful soloist.

The music video for Undercover opens up with Lee Doo Na (Bae Suzy) reflecting her K-pop soloist charm. The concept is based on a spy who has gone undercover and is being questioned. Bae Suzy is seen looking good in various outfits in the MV and crisp choreography. She makes a 200 percent stronger return following her hiatus.

Previously she was a member of a fictional K-pop girl group called Sweet Dream in the drama itself. The group was made up of Bae Suzy, Rian, Simeez from La Chica dance group, singer Janet Suhh and actress Go Ah Sung. Watch the Undercover MV below:

Doona! tells a realistic story about a K-pop idol named Lee Doo Na's life. Being a member of a K-pop group called Sweet Dream, Lee Doo Na goes into hiatus after being publicly criticized and all the negativity she faces on the internet. After watching the drama one could feel a close resemblance to a K-pop Idol's life in reality. She then makes a comeback as a soloist and establishes a successful career.
